There has been some chatter recently about the benefits of playing FBS schools. I suspect there is a big payday but for Patriot League schools, the downside is a fairly significant smackdown.

The thought of NFL exposure made me think of Ryan Greenhagen who in Fordham's 52-7 loss set the NCAA record for being involved in 31 tackles. This is mind boggling for me but he was in 102 tackles this year and only played in 4-1/2 games. The NCAA record is held by Luke Kuechly from Boston College with 191 in 12 games.

Ryan was hurt in the Lafayette game (5th game) and didn't return. The highest I saw him ranked however, anywhere during the season was 7th or last round. One site has him as the #1000 ranked player in the draft or a free agent.

I don't know the nature of the injury but I suspect that Ryan will take a 5th year based on everything. By that time however, the Nebraska game will be even less impactful.
